Прошивка BIOS

ВАЖНО

1. Все изменения в прошивке BIOS (.ROM файл обычно) Вы делаете на свой страх и риск. При ошибке из материнской платы получается гарантированный «кирпич»
2. Размер файла оригинальной прошивки и измененного варианта должны совпадать до байта.

3. Прошивка измененного файла BIOS обратно в микросхему выполняется только с помощью фирменной утилиты от разработчика материнской платы (необходимо скачать с сайта производителя).
4. В топовых материнских платах в самом BIOS есть встроенный модуль обновления прошивки (например, EZ Flash 2 utility для ASUS P5Q в разделе Tools) — самый лучший вариант.

Посмотрим на примере материнской платы ASUS P5Q.

Смотрим в эвересте, прошивка 1306 (конечно, еще можно посмотреть при загрузке ПК в самом BIOS)

Прошивка BIOS

Смотрим на сайте ASUS — последняя версия 2209, будем на нее менять.

У нас есть способы:

— встроенный модуль обновления в самом BIOS (нужен ROM-файл с прошивкой на дискете или на флешке)

Прошивка BIOS

— прошивка из под DOS с дискеты через фирменную утилиту AFUDOS

Прошивка BIOS

—  прошивка из под Windows через фирменную утилиту ASUSUpdate (самый нездоровый вариант — т.к. у ОС есть много своих потребностей и прерываний и да, она может прервать процесс прошивки и использовать процессорное время под свои нужны)

Прошивка BIOS

Начнем прошивать? Рано — крайне желательно прошивать BIOS при установленном процессоре, который поддерживает текущая прошивка. Проверим.

Прошивка BIOS

Посмотрим, что пишет ASUS по поддержке процессоров.

Прошивка BIOS

Ой, оказывается, текущая прошивка 1306 НЕ ПОДДЕРЖИВАЕТ наш процессор Q 8400. Но он же как-то работает. Это теоретический вопрос, ответ на который знают только разработчики BIOS.
Но прошивать нельзя, результат может оказаться непредсказуемым. Нужно установить на материнскую плату какой-нибудь старый процессор из запасов, который гарантировано поддерживает прошивка 1306. Например, D 925.

Прошивка BIOS

Вот и хорошо. Процессор D 925 гарантировано поддерживается нашей текущей прошивкой 1306:
— ставим на материнскую плату
— через BIOS обновляемся на последнюю версию 2209
— проверяем как все работает
— возвращаем на место Q 8400

Если все сломалось, прошивка прошла неудачно и материнская плата превратилась в «кирпич» — у нас есть несколько вариантов (по мере ухудшения):

Вариант 1 — материнская плата поддерживает Dual Bios, вот тут все хорошо, можно переключиться на вторую микросхему (где хранится копия оригинального BIOS) и повторить прошивку первой микросхемы

Прошивка BIOS

Вариант 2 — некоторые платы (ASUS) поддерживают BIOS с выделенной областью, защищенной от записи. Это позволяет при крахе системы осуществить начальный старт и прошить правильную прошивку с CD-ROM.

Вариант 3 — микросхему BIOS можно физически вытащить (аккуратно!) из материнской платы (видно, что в Варианте 1 они впаяные), вставить в программатор,прошить заново, вставить обратно. Нужен специалист с таким программатором

Прошивка BIOS

Вариант 4 — на материнской плате есть специальный разъем SPI_J1 для внешнего программатора (обычно расположен рядом с батарейкой или микросхемой BIOS). Можно подключиться и  прошить BIOS. Нужен специалист с таким программатором. Или можно почитать здесь для самостоятельных попыток.

Прошивка BIOS

Вариант 5 — самый плохой (все современные платы). Микросхема BIOS впаяна в материнскую плату, разъема для программатора нет. Нужна паяльная станция, нужен программатор, нужен специалист. По деньгам проще купить новую (или б/у) материнскую плату. Маркетинг на страже интересов производителя: при любой проблеме не ремонтируй — покупай новое.

Еще почитать:

BIOS

BIOS

Basic Input Output System - базовая система ввода-вывода, сокращенно BIOS. Маленькая микросхема на материнской плате, которая первой получает управление при включении ПК. Обеспечиваются: базовые настройки ПК проверка компонентов ПК при старте ...

POST-тест

POST-тест

POST-тест - это самое первое, что мы видим при запуске ПК. Еще почитать:
UEFI BIOS

UEFI BIOS

Первая спецификация EFI была разработана Intel, позднее от первого названия отказались и последняя версия стандарта носит название Unified Extensible Firmware Interface (UEFI ). Extensible Firmware Interface (EFI) (с англ. — «расширяемый интерфейс...
В чем разница между HD Audio и AC'97?

В чем разница между HD Audio и AC'97?

Все (ладно, многие) видели в BIOS пункт выбора, Кстати вопрос "Не работают наушники на фронтальном выходе" - сюда же. И почему этот вопрос в разделе BIOS? Попробуем разобраться. Сначала определения. AC’97 (сокращенно от англ. Audio ...
Настройки BIOS

Настройки BIOS

Посмотрим на некоторые неочевидные настройки BIOS, которые влияют на работу ПК. USB Legacy Support - поддержка устройств USB. Возможные варианты - Auto, Enabled, Disabled. В варианте Enabled подключенные устройства USB определяются на уров...
Таблица SLIC 2.1

Таблица SLIC 2.1

SLIC - Software Licensing Description Table (Таблица описаний лицензий программного обеспечения) Это придумано для активации операционных систем (Vista, Win7 и Server 2008). Ключ активации хранится не на диске, а внутри памяти  BIOS  , т.е. смел...
Хак BIOS. Добавляем CPU ID

Хак BIOS. Добавляем CPU ID

Если чипсет и материнская плата LGA 775 теоретически могут поддерживать XEON 771, но родной BIOS не поддерживает его, а модифицированного нет - то можно модифицировать BIOS самостоятельно. Как установить XEON 771 на LGA 775 . ВАЖНО 1. В...
Хак BIOS. Меняем названия

Хак BIOS. Меняем названия

Первый уровень хакинга BIOS - изменяем названия пунктов меню и добавляем возможность выбора заблокированных параметров. На примере включения режима AHCI (если он физически в материнской плате есть, но в меню его нет). ВАЖНО 1. Все изменения в прош...